Senior analyst on threats for Latin America Jeff Ramsey said that a CIA report on possible vote manipulation in Venezuela is not conclusive and does not confirm large-scale electronic fraud. According to him, although U.S. intelligence flagged “serious concerns,” the same data suggests that other factors better explain the voting results. Ramsey stressed that the document does not prove that the falsification attempt was successful, thereby refuting widespread suspicions.
